How We Picked the Best Compact Water Filtration System for Apartment

For a Compact Water Filtration System for Apartment use, we prioritized small footprints, simple setup, and practical maintenance. We also looked for certifications, contaminant reduction claims, tank or pitcher capacity, filter replacement frequency, and whether the system needs plumbing or can sit on a countertop.

Because apartment kitchens vary so much in layout, we favored options that are easy to move, easy to refill, and less likely to require landlord approval. We also considered whether each system is better for one person, a couple, or a larger household.

Quick Comparison

If you want the simplest setup, countertop and pitcher-style filters are usually the most apartment-friendly. If your priority is deeper filtration, reverse osmosis systems tend to remove a broader range of contaminants, but they may take up more space and produce wastewater. Under-sink models can save counter space, but they are only a good fit if you can install them or already have compatible plumbing.

Key Buying Factors for a Compact Water Filtration System for Apartment

Size and Placement

Measure your available counter, sink, or cabinet space before buying. A system that looks compact in photos can still crowd a small kitchen if the tank, dispenser, or lid swing needs extra clearance.

Installation and Renter-Friendliness

Choose no-install or minimal-install models if you want a low-hassle option. Countertop pitchers, gravity filters, and some plug-in dispensers are ideal for renters because they avoid permanent changes.

Filtration Level

Match the filter type to your water concerns. Basic carbon filtration helps with chlorine and taste, while reverse osmosis and multi-stage systems are better if you want broader contaminant reduction. If your water quality is already good, a simpler filter may be enough.

Capacity and Daily Convenience

Think about how much water you drink, cook with, and store. A larger pitcher or dispenser can reduce refill frequency, while a small tank or slow filter may become inconvenient in a busy household.

Maintenance and Filter Cost

Check replacement intervals and ongoing expenses before you commit. The best system is not just the one with strong filtration; it is the one you will actually maintain on schedule.

Who Should Buy Which Compact Water Filtration System for Apartment?

If you want the easiest apartment setup, go with a pitcher or gravity-fed dispenser. If you want stronger filtration and can spare some counter space, a countertop reverse osmosis model is usually the best middle ground. If you have cabinet access and a more permanent setup is acceptable, an under-sink filter can be the most discreet choice.
